Japan GPU Database Market Summary: 

The Japan GPU Database Market size is estimated at USD 1273.5 Million in 2025 and is anticipated to reach USD 17582.5 Million by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 38.94% from 2026 to 2033. Japan's GPU database market is experiencing growth because organisations require better performance for their AI and analytics and high-performance computing needs. Companies in the finance, healthcare and manufacturing sectors are adopting GPU-accelerated databases to improve their ability to process demanding workloads. Japan's market develops because the country possesses advanced technological systems, and organisations are increasingly adopting digital transformation. The demand for AI-driven solutions and cloud computing services will increase because of rising investments, which will establish Japan as an essential force in advanced data processing development.

Japan GPU Database Market Segmentation

By Deployment Type

  • Cloud-Based: The implementation of cloud-based GPU databases has become popular among Japanese businesses because these systems provide two essential benefits, which include both expandable capacity and budget-friendly pricing. The technology enables businesses to access advanced computing power which supports immediate data processing and artificial intelligence tasks while they control their system resources and increase their system installation speed across various sites.
  • On-Premise: Organisations which require complete control over their data security processes continue to find value in using on-premise GPU databases. Organisations in finance and healthcare which handle highly confidential data prefer to use local deployment because it enables them to build their own systems which deliver optimal performance for their specific business needs while ensuring they meet all essential data security standards.

By Application

  • Data Analytics: The use of GPU databases in Japan enables organisations to perform data analytics at faster speeds while handling massive datasets. Companies gain immediate operational insights which improve business intelligence processes and help them predict future trends in retail and manufacturing and logistics operations.
  • AI & Machine Learning: The real-time computations in AI and ML applications depend on GPU databases as their primary computing resources. Japanese organisations are increasing their use of GPU-accelerated systems to train complex models because this technology enables faster training and better accuracy and complete automation of robotic and autonomous and personalised service operations.
  • Financial Modeling: GPU databases provide financial institutions with the ability to conduct fast risk evaluations and develop intricate financial models. Japanese banks and investment firms use GPU acceleration for market scenario simulations, which help them optimise their portfolios and execute high-frequency trading with minimal delays.

By End User

  • BFSI (Banking, Financial Services, Insurance): Japanese BFSI companies use GPU databases to improve their ability to make decisions based on data. The solutions deliver faster insights while maintaining compliance with regulatory requirements to support fraud detection and real-time risk analysis and portfolio management.
  • IT & Telecom: IT and telecom sectors use GPU databases for three main purposes, which include network optimisation, big data management and AI-based solutions. Japanese telecom operators use GPU acceleration to manage high traffic volumes, which results in better service quality and allows them to develop new technologies such as 5G and Internet of Things wireless services.
  • Healthcare: GPU databases are transforming healthcare analytics in Japan through their ability to process medical records and imaging data and genomic information at high speeds. The hospitals and research institutions use them to enhance diagnostics, accelerate drug discovery and improve personalised treatment strategies.
